VaskAlt: Predictable Per-Sent Realtime WebSockets for Indie Builders

Sudden free-to-paid pricing jumps on platforms like Pusher combined with high fan-out costs for received messages and complex self-hosting alternatives.

EXISTING SOLUTION GAPS

Existing platforms charge high fan-out costs for messages received.
Pusher-like services have pricing tiers that create stress at scale.
Self-hosting realtime servers requires significant effort.

OPPORTUNITY & VALUE

Why Now

Consistent pain around pricing jumps and self-hosting avoidance mentioned directly in builder motivation.

Value Proposition

Bills only for messages sent (not received) using Cloudflare's cheap fan-out, targeting indie scale with predictable costs unlike Pusher tiers.

Product Direction

Managed WebSocket service with transparent per-message-sent billing via Cloudflare infrastructure, offering low-latency realtime without self-hosting or pricing anxiety.

RISKS & ASSUMPTIONS

Top Risks

Cloudflare cost variability

Per-sent pricing model relies on stable low Cloudflare costs; unexpected spikes could hurt margins.

SEV 4
Low switching friction for indies

Developers may stick with familiar Pusher despite complaints until their project scales.

SEV 3
SDK and reliability perception

New service must prove uptime and ease-of-use to win trust from risk-averse indie builders.

SEV 4
Usage-based revenue predictability

Early revenue may be low if most users stay in free tier.

SEV 3
